Driver sharing

Hello!
Im creating some sonar tutorials using Camtasia and need to record spoken voice while the music is playing to recoding both music and voice
If I record from my Zoom R24 in Camtasia
I get no sound
If I turn off sonar it will record
I have the box checked in Sonar to share drivers with other programs but still won't work
I've also had problems sharing with Vegas
Anybody have any ideas?

    ASIO drivers allow single instance only. Could try WDM/WASAPI or MME. Otherwise something like Voicemeeter
    http://vb-audio.pagesperso-orange.fr/Voicemeeter/
    Check out Beepster's posts on his saga with Voicemeeter and screen capture vid recording.
